Registration Open - Deloitte Consulting Virtual One-on-One Meetings
US Department of Veterans Affairs (VA)
Office of Small and Disadvantaged Business Utilization (OSDBU)
and
Deloitte Consulting
Virtual Scheduled One-on-One Meetings
Date: April 23, 2026
Time: 9:00 AM – 4:00 PM EST (20-min scheduled meeting by confirmed appointment only)
Virtual Format: Powered by Cisco WebEx videoconference
In collaboration with the Department of Veteran Affairs, Office of Small and Disadvantaged Business Utilization - Direct Access Program, Deloitte Consulting will host Part II of the business opportunity session conducted on March 10, 2026.

Selection Process:
- A LOGIN.gov, or ID.me account is required to enter the VetBiz portal to begin the registration process.
- Complete registrations will be reviewed by Deloitte Consulting
- Selection and appointment scheduling are at the sole discretion of the host.
- Selected firms will be scheduled for a 20-minute meeting and notified by VA OSDBU.
- Companies that are not selected will receive communications from Deloitte Consulting.
You must fully complete your profile, upload your capabilities statement, and click “Submit” to complete registration.
Deloitte Consulting, in collaboration with the US Department of Veterans Affairs, Office of Small and Disadvantaged Business Utilization (OSDBU), will host virtual one-on-one meetings with selected companies.
Deloitte seeks to establish relationships with capability-driven small businesses with a proven track record in Federal project subcontracting. Deloitte does not target staffing agencies.
By participating in this session, participants will learn more about Deloitte Consulting’s operations, including:
- Teaming and Partnering
- Subcontracting
- Networking
Community of Interest (COI)
NAICS
541512 | Computer Systems Design Services |
541511 | Administrative Management and General Management Consulting Services |
541990 | All Other Professional, Scientific, and Technical Services |
Target Business Capabilities
- AI and Analytics
- Healthcare/Disability Exams/EHRM
- Health-Tech Innovation
- Cybersecurity and IT Infrastructure
- Workforce Training and HR
Targeted Federal Socioeconomic Classifications
- Service-Disabled Veteran-Owned Small Business (SDVOSB)
- Veteran- Owned Small Business (VOSB)
All other small business socio-economic classifications are invited to participate.
